3-[4-(benzylamino)quinazolin-7-yl]-4-methyl-4,5-dihydro-1H-pyridazin-6-one
Also Known As: KF 15232, KF 15832, 4,5-Dihydro-5-methyl-6-(4-((phenylmethyl)amino)-7-quinazolinyl)-3(2H)-pyridazinone, 3-[4-(benzylamino)quinazolin-7-yl]-4-methyl-4,5-dihydro-1H-pyridazin-6-one, 3(2H)-Pyridazinone, 4,5-dihydro-5-methyl-6-(4-((phenylmethyl)amino)-7-quinazolinyl)-

| Molecular Formula | C20H19N5O |
| Molecular Weight | 345.15897 g/mol |
| XLogP | 2.9 |
| Topological Polar Surface Area (TPSA) | 79.3 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 5 |
| Rotatable Bonds | 4 |
| Exact Mass | 345.15897 Da |
| Heavy Atoms | 26 |
| Complexity | 530.0 |
| SMILES | CC1CC(=O)NN=C1C2=CC3=C(C=C2)C(=NC=N3)NCC4=CC=CC=C4 |
| InChIKey | KJCLPXFGPVCAKL-UHFFFAOYSA-N |
The XLogP value of 2.9 suggests moderate lipophilicity, balancing water solubility and membrane permeability for KF 15232. The TPSA of 79.3 Ų falls within the moderate polarity range, balancing permeability and solubility for KF 15232. Following Lipinski's Rule of Five, KF 15232 has 2 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
